The global phenomenon that questions the very foundation of attraction is officially expanding its borders once again, as Netflix has finally pulled back the curtain on Love is Blind: Netherlands.
In a recently released announcement teaser that has set social media ablaze, the streaming giant confirmed that the Dutch iteration of the social experiment is no longer just a rumor but a reality slated for 2026.
This new chapter follows the massive success of other international spin-offs, promising a unique cultural twist on the "pods" where singles must forge deep emotional connections without the distraction of physical appearance.
Who Will Guide the Singles Through the Pods?
One of the most buzz-worthy revelations from the official announcement is the selection of the hosts. Netflix has tapped the beloved Dutch celebrity power couple Nicolette van Dam and Bas Smit to lead the series.
Their involvement brings a sense of authentic local charm to the franchise, as the pair is well-known for their chemistry and high-profile presence in the Dutch entertainment landscape.
Their role will be pivotal in supporting the contestants as they navigate the high-stakes journey from blind dates to potential altar-side "I dos."
When Can Fans Expect the Premiere?
While the teaser trailer served as a formal introduction, it also provided a broad release window that has fans marking their calendars. The experiment is scheduled to arrive on the platform in 2026.
Although a specific month has not been nailed down by the streamer yet, the production timeline suggests that filming and post-production are moving at a steady clip following casting calls that were reportedly initiated in mid-2025.

What Makes This Dutch Adaptation Different?
Every international version of this franchise carries the DNA of its host country. With Love is Blind: Netherlands, viewers are eager to see how the famously direct and "doe maar gewoon" (just act normal) Dutch mentality clashes with the intense, whirlwind nature of the pod experience.
Verified reports indicate that the production is sticking to the classic format: singles enter the pods, talk through walls, and only meet face-to-face if a proposal is accepted.
The real drama, however, begins when they return to the Netherlands to see if their emotional bond can survive the pressures of daily life and family expectations.
